Tax Day (April 15): Budget-Friendly Meals That Deliver Big Flavor
Eating well doesn’t have to mean spending more. Azeka’s Sauce helps you get the most out of affordable ingredients by turning them into something special.
Stretch Your Protein
Use budget-friendly options like chicken thighs or drumsticks. Marinate in Azeka’s Sauce and bake or grill for a rich, satisfying meal.
Rice Bowls for the Win
Rice is one of the most cost-effective staples – and it becomes a full meal with the right toppings. Add sautéed veggies, a fried egg, and a generous drizzle of sauce.
Leftover Remix
Turn leftovers into something new:
- Chicken → tacos or wraps
- Rice → fried rice with veggies and sauce
- Veggies → quick stir-fry
Bonus: Cooking in batches and repurposing meals throughout the week saves both time and money.
Earth Day (April 22): Sustainable Cooking with Big Flavor
Earth Day is the perfect time to rethink how we cook – focusing on simple ingredients, reducing waste, and making meals that are as mindful as they are delicious.
Use What You Have
Azeka’s Sauce pairs well with just about any protein or veggie, making it ideal for cleaning out the fridge. Toss leftover vegetables and proteins into a stir-fry or sheet pan meal, then finish with a drizzle of sauce.
Build Versatile Bowls
Create grain bowls using rice, quinoa, or even leftover pasta. Add roasted veggies, a protein of your choice, and finish with Azeka’s Sauce for a cohesive, flavorful dish.
Reduce Food Waste
- Use veggie scraps for broths
- Repurpose leftovers into new meals
- Choose recipes that use overlapping ingredients
